引言
在云计算领域,阿里云Elastic Compute Service(ECS)是一款备受推崇的弹性计算服务。它提供了强大的计算能力,使得用户能够按需获取资源,降低成本,提高效率。本文将带你从新手入门到故障排查,再到性能优化,全面解析阿里云ECS的使用技巧。
新手入门
1. 创建ECS实例
- 登录阿里云控制台:首先,您需要登录阿里云控制台。
- 选择ECS服务:在控制台中找到并点击“Elastic Compute Service”。
- 创建实例:选择合适的镜像、规格、安全组等,然后点击“创建实例”。
2. 配置网络和安全
- 配置公网IP:如果需要对外提供服务,可以为ECS实例分配公网IP。
- 设置安全组:安全组类似于防火墙,用于控制ECS实例的入站和出站流量。
3. 管理ECS实例
- 远程登录:通过SSH或其他远程登录方式访问ECS实例。
- 基本操作:学习基本的Linux命令,如文件管理、进程管理等。
故障排查
1. 网络问题
- ping测试:使用ping命令测试网络连通性。
- 检查安全组规则:确认安全组规则是否允许必要的流量。
2. 系统问题
- 日志查看:通过查看系统日志来诊断问题。
- 系统监控:利用阿里云监控服务,实时监控ECS实例的性能。
3. 资源问题
- 查看CPU和内存使用情况:使用top、htop等工具查看CPU和内存使用情况。
- 磁盘空间检查:使用df命令检查磁盘空间。
性能优化
1. 调整CPU和内存
- 根据需求选择实例规格:选择与业务需求匹配的CPU和内存规格。
- 使用内存优化技术:如内存分页、缓存等。
2. 网络优化
- 优化网络配置:调整TCP参数,如TCP窗口大小等。
- 使用高速云盘:使用SSD云盘可以提高I/O性能。
3. 系统优化
- 系统调优:根据系统日志和性能监控结果进行系统调优。
- 使用云数据库:对于需要高性能数据库服务的场景,可以考虑使用阿里云的云数据库服务。
总结
阿里云ECS为用户提供了强大的计算能力,通过本文的介绍,相信您已经对ECS有了基本的了解。在实际使用过程中,不断学习和实践,将有助于您更好地利用ECS服务。希望本文能成为您在ECS使用过程中的得力助手。
